Tree crashes through home and just misses sleeping 8-month-old, Louisiana cops say
A family got trapped inside their house after a tree crashed through their roof during a severe thunderstorm in Louisiana.
Katie Stewart, 67, was making breakfast for her husband, daughter and five great-grandchildren when a large tree crashed through the roof of their home on Wednesday, March 30, in Powhatan, according to the Natchitoches Parish Sheriff’s Office.
Stewart ran into the bedroom where her 8-month-old great-grandchild was sleeping, deputies said.
“Tree limbs surrounded the interior of the bedroom and her bed, where her great-grandchild was awakened and smiling at her as she checked on her well being,” deputies said in a news release.
Stewart said the family thought the baby died after the tree crashed through her room, according to KSLA.
The eight members of the family were freed and able to exit the home, deputies said. No one was injured during the incident.
Powhatan is about 180 miles northwest of Baton Rouge.
“Thank god we’re all OK,” Stewart said, according to the release.
